Zusammenfassung: | Tetrathiafulvalene-based organic semiconductor with biphenyl substituents, DBP-TTF (bis(biphenyl)tetrathiafulvalene) is used as an active layer of an organic field-effect transistor. DBP-TTF forms a good thin film on a SiO2 substrate, in which the DBP-TTF molecules are arranged almost perpendicular to the substrate. The field-effect mobility of the thin-film transistor amounts to 0.11 cm2V−1s−1. |
